What is Supervest?
Supervest operates as a sophisticated financial technology platform designed to democratize access to small business finance. By connecting retail investors and financial advisors with curated investment opportunities, the company facilitates participation in short-term and mid-term notes that were historically reserved for institutional or ultra-high-net-worth individuals. With a track record of over 45,000 merchant deals funded, the platform serves as a critical intermediary, providing transparency and user-centric tools that empower individual investors to diversify their holdings and generate passive income streams effectively. The company's market position is defined by its commitment to simplifying complex alternative assets, thereby fostering greater financial inclusion in the private credit space.
How much funding has Supervest raised?
Supervest has raised a total of $68K across 1 funding round:
Debt
$68K
Debt (2021): $68K with participation from PPP
